? Store Visits: A Catalyst for Excellence: When an area manager schedules (announced or unannounced) a store visit, it’s an opportunity for both celebration and reflection. These visits transcend mere procedural formalities; they are pivotal in propelling performance, upholding standards, and nurturing a culture of perpetual progress.

?? Key Aspects of the Visit: What to Anticipate

  • Comprehensive Evaluation: The area manager will meticulously assess every facet of the store, from customer-facing elements to operational efficiencies. This includes minute details like product pricing and point-of-sale systems, identifying common in stores and feedbacking back to headquarters.
  • Team Engagement: Expect a genuine interaction with the staff, complete with constructive feedback and due acknowledgement for their dedication.
  • Performance Review: A critical examination of sales data, stock levels, and adherence to corporate benchmarks is on the agenda. Recognising individuals who significantly contribute to the area’s success is also a key focus. Remember it’s the people who drive the numbers, not the numbers who drive the people.
  • Strategic Discussions: Conversations will revolve around local marketing efforts and ways to deepen community ties.

Tales from the Trenches During a visit that stands out in my memory, I observed a team ingeniously highlighting a product’s features at the checkout, transforming power banks into ‘personal chargers’ for customers. This demonstrated attentive customer service and served as a best practice model to amplify power bank sales during the festive season.

?? The Power of Presence Area managers serve as the vital link between overarching corporate goals and their execution on the ground. An area manager has to think globally and work locally. Their visibility:

  • Inspires Teams: It’s a testament to the leadership’s commitment to their staff’s triumphs.
  • Offers Immediate Assistance: They provide on-the-spot support, swiftly tackling any hurdles.
  • Upholds Brand Integrity: They ensure that each store reflects the company’s ethos and operational excellence.
  • Promotes Unity: Their visits encourage a culture of open dialogue, creating a sense of unity and collective ambition.

?? Advice for Area Managers

  • Be Informed: Arm yourself with knowledge of the store’s past performance and current metrics.
  • Adaptability is Key: While consistency is important, be ready to adapt to unexpected situations, like assisting with special customer requests.
  • People First: Prioritise building rapport with the staff and understanding their day-to-day challenges.
  • Accountability: Make sure follow-ups are conducted to monitor the implementation and progress of action plans.
  • Strategic Preparation: Familiarise yourself with the store’s history, the team on duty, and financial objectives.
